Charleston Meadow, Palo Alto, CA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Charleston Meadow?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
Charleston Meadow Studio Apartments | $3,169 | $1,708 | $4,505 |
| Charleston Meadow 1 Bedroom Apartments | $4,232 | $1,185 | $8,438 |
| Charleston Meadow 2 Bedroom Apartments | $5,402 | $2,795 | $9,928 |
| Charleston Meadow 3 Bedroom Apartments | $6,224 | $3,800 | $8,282 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Studio Charleston Meadow Apartments
What is the Cheapest apartment in Charleston Meadow with Studio?
Currently the most affordable Studio in Charleston Meadow is at The Camille North Apartments listed at $2,145.
How much is the average rent for a Studio Charleston Meadow Apartment?
The average rent for a Studio Apartment in Charleston Meadow is $3,169.
What is the largest available Studio Charleston Meadow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in Charleston Meadow is a 655 square feet unit starting from $4,309 at Landsby.
What is the average size for Charleston Meadow Studio Apartments for rent?
The average size for a Studio rental in Charleston Meadow is currently 513 sq ft.
